Is Denis Farm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is extremely safe. Denis Farm in Green Bay, WI has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 36, which is 64%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Green Bay average (crime index 118), Denis Farm is 82%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Green Bay as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.
Looking at specific crime types, larceny / theft is the most elevated concern (index: 91, 9% below average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 41).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
